How to Choose and Cleanse a Pendulum
Choosing a Pendulum:
Selecting the right pendulum is an important first step in pendulum divination. A pendulum is typically a small weight, often a crystal, metal, or wooden object, suspended from a chain or string. The key is to choose a pendulum that resonates with you personally.
– Material: Pendulums can be made from various materials, each with its own unique energy. For example:
– Crystals: Pendulums made from crystals like amethyst, rose quartz, or clear quartz are popular due to their natural energies. Amethyst is known for enhancing spiritual awareness, while rose quartz promotes love and harmony.
– Metal: Metal pendulums, often made from brass or copper, are known for their conductivity and grounding properties.
– Wood: Wooden pendulums are appreciated for their natural feel and organic energy, making them ideal for those who prefer a more grounded approach.
– Shape and Design: Pendulums come in various shapes, such as pointed, spherical, or teardrop. The shape doesn’t affect functionality but can influence the pendulum’s movement and your comfort in using it. Choose a design that feels balanced and comfortable to hold.
– Connection: When selecting a pendulum, hold it in your hand and see how it feels. You should feel a natural connection to the pendulum, as this tool will work closely with your energy. Some people may feel a slight vibration or warmth when holding the right pendulum.
Cleansing a Pendulum:
Once you’ve chosen your pendulum, it’s important to cleanse it to remove any residual energies it may have absorbed before it came to you. Cleansing ensures that the pendulum is attuned to your energy and ready for use.
– Methods of Cleansing:
– Water: Rinse the pendulum under running water, such as a stream or tap, while focusing on clearing away any negative energy. Ensure that the material of your pendulum is safe for water exposure.
– Smudging: Pass the pendulum through the smoke of burning sage, palo santo, or incense. The smoke purifies the pendulum and prepares it for use.
– Moonlight: Place the pendulum under the light of the full moon overnight to cleanse and recharge it. This method is particularly effective for crystal pendulums.
– Visualisation: Hold the pendulum in your hand, close your eyes, and visualize a bright, cleansing light surrounding the pendulum, removing any unwanted energy.
– Intention Setting: After cleansing, set your intention for the pendulum by holding it in your hands and mentally or verbally stating your purpose, such as “I cleanse this pendulum of all energies and attune it to my highest good.”
Setting Up a Pendulum Board
A pendulum board is a tool used to enhance the accuracy and clarity of your pendulum readings. It typically includes markings for yes/no answers, and sometimes additional options like “maybe,” “rephrase,” or even letters and numbers for more complex responses.
Creating a Pendulum Board:
– Design: You can create a pendulum board on any flat surface, such as paper, wood, or a fabric mat. The simplest design includes a circle divided into sections labeled “Yes,” “No,” “Maybe,” and “Rephrase.”
– Custom Boards: For more detailed readings, you can create custom boards that include letters of the alphabet, numbers, or specific keywords related to your question. This allows the pendulum to provide more nuanced answers.
Using the Pendulum Board:
– Calibration: Before asking your questions, it’s helpful to calibrate your pendulum to understand how it communicates. Ask the pendulum to show you a “yes” response, and observe the direction of its swing (e.g., back and forth, side to side, or in a circle). Repeat this for “no” and any other relevant answers.
– Questioning: When using the pendulum board, hold the pendulum steady above the centre of the board. Ask your question clearly and allow the pendulum to move freely. It will swing towards the section of the board that represents the answer.
– Interpreting Results: Focus on the pendulum’s movements and how they align with the sections on the board. The clarity and strength of the pendulum’s movement can also indicate the certainty or importance of the answer.
Practical Uses of a Pendulum
Pendulums are versatile tools that can be used in a variety of ways to gain quick answers and guidance. Here are some practical uses:
1. Yes/No Questions:
– Quick Decisions: Pendulums are excellent for answering yes/no questions. Whether you’re deciding on daily matters or more significant decisions, you can use the pendulum to receive immediate guidance. Remember to phrase your questions clearly and specifically to get the most accurate answers.
2. Finding Lost Objects:
– Locating Items: If you’ve misplaced an object, you can use your pendulum to help locate it. Hold the pendulum and ask if the object is in a particular area (e.g., “Is the object in this room?”). The pendulum’s response can guide you closer to where the item is located.
3. Checking Energy Fields:
– Aura Reading: Pendulums can be used to check the energy fields (auras) of people, animals, or spaces. By holding the pendulum near the subject, you can observe its movements to assess energy flow, blockages, or areas that need attention.
– Chakra Balancing: You can use a pendulum to assess and balance chakras by holding it over each chakra point. The pendulum’s movement can indicate the strength and balance of each chakra, helping you identify areas that may need healing.
4. Divination and Spiritual Guidance:
– Spiritual Connection: Pendulums can serve as a tool for connecting with your higher self, spirit guides, or the divine. When seeking spiritual guidance, set a clear intention, and use the pendulum to receive answers that align with your spiritual path.
– Daily Guidance: Incorporate the pendulum into your daily routine by asking for guidance each morning. This practice can help you stay aligned with your intentions and navigate your day with greater clarity.
5. Compatibility Testing:
– Personal or Professional Relationships: Use a pendulum to test compatibility with others, whether in personal relationships, business partnerships, or potential collaborations. Ask specific questions about the potential dynamics, and observe the pendulum’s responses.
– Choosing Crystals or Tools: If you work with crystals, essential oils, or other metaphysical tools, you can use a pendulum to determine which ones are most aligned with your current needs. Hold the pendulum over each item and ask if it’s beneficial for you at this time.
